How to Play Heimerdinger
Champion-specific pre-match tips
Lane Phase
Place Q turrets in a triangle formation slightly outside of enemy auto-attack range to push the wave and create a safe zone you can retreat into.
Lane Phase
Hold your E when pushing the wave past the river, as missing the stun removes your primary gank defense and your main Q beam trigger.
Lane Phase
Land E on an enemy inside your Q range to instantly charge your turrets' beam attacks, then immediately follow up with W for a second beam volley.
Lane Phase
Drop your ult-empowered Q in the center of your existing turrets when ganked at level 6, using your passive movement speed to kite the attackers around your damage zone.
Mid Game
Arrive at neutral objectives 30 seconds before they spawn to set up a full nest of three Q turrets around the pit entrance.
Mid Game
Sweep a high-traffic jungle choke point and stack three Q turrets in a single bush to instantly burst the first enemy who walks past with a point-blank E and W combo.
Mid Game
Cast your ult-empowered E to initiate skirmishes or catch fleeing targets when you arrive late to a fight and cannot safely set up Q turrets in advance.
Late Game
Drop your ult-empowered Q and immediately activate your stasis item when dived by multiple enemies to let your turrets deal massive damage while you remain untargetable.
Late Game
Cast your ult-empowered W from maximum range to instantly burst squishy targets when they are locked down by allied crowd control.
Late Game
Keep at least one Q charge in reserve while sieging base towers to instantly replace destroyed turrets and maintain your siege pressure.

How to Counter Heimerdinger
Counter strategies and draft context
understand their unique win condition and draft to directly deny it
- Needs setup time to be effective — Heimerdinger's zone control falls apart against hard engage
- Champions that match their unconventional playstyle
- Hard-engage picks that force standard team fights
- Waveclear to prevent map manipulation
Heimerdinger's Weaknesses
- Hard engage that bypasses zones — Heimerdinger's area control loses value when enemies gap-close past the abilities
- Open-space fights — Heimerdinger's zone control loses value in wide areas where enemies path around the abilities

Learning Curve
Based on hundreds of thousands of high-elo matches — how Heimerdinger's win rate changes with mastery level
Heimerdinger has exceptional depth — there is always something new to learn, and the learning curve is among the steepest in the game. Expect a long stretch of low win rates before meaningful improvement — mastering this champion demands serious commitment.
- Skill Cap
- Very High
- Cost of Learning
- Extremely High
| Mastery Level | Win Rate |
|---|---|
| 1-2 | 34.4% |
| 3-4 | 48.2% |
| 5-6 | 53.7% |
| 7-8 | 55.2% |
| 9-12 | 55.2% |
| 13-16 * | 56.5% |
| 17+ | 56.5% |
